Cassandra Undone Some ghosts don't haunt rooms. They haunt skin, silence, and the brushstrokes left behind. Cassandra Villalobos once believed she had left the worst parts of her life behind-a controlling partner, a forgotten childhood, and the trauma buried beneath layers of paint. But when her reclusive world is shaken by a mysterious artist and a circle of radical creators, Cass finds herself pulled into a new world of expression, friendship, and slow-burning desire. As she dares to create again, Cass begins to untangle the threads of her past-the art tutor who violated her trust, the partner who weaponized her pain, and the voice inside her that was never quite silent, only suppressed. But just as she steps into her power, a betrayal upends her sense of safety, and a figure from her past returns with a chilling message: the price of healing is never paid in full. Set against the backdrop of underground art shows, late-night studios, and criminal undercurrents lurking at the edges of the city, Cassandra Undone is a haunting, lyrical journey through trauma, survival, and self-reclamation. Raw, intimate, and quietly defiant, this is the story of a woman unmaking the version of herself built to survive-and becoming the one brave enough to live.
